Case Summary: SLP(C) No. 015147-015148/2004 On 27/03/2006, the Supreme Court heard the special leave petitions filed by Sohan Lal Rao's legal representatives against a Delhi High Court judgment dated 20/01/2003. The Court found that the petitioners had been negligent at every stage of proceedings and rejected their applications for condonation of delay in filing and re-filing the petitions and for setting aside abatement.
